Sidewalk Drainage Installation in Birmingham, AL
Sidewalk drainage installation involves designing and constructing systems to effectively manage surface water runoff along walkways and pedestrian areas. This service covers projects such as installing new drainage channels, catch basins, or sloped surfaces to prevent water pooling and reduce the risk of erosion or damage to walkways. Property owners typically seek this service when addressing issues like frequent flooding, standing water, or water-related deterioration along sidewalks, especially in areas prone to heavy rainfall or poor natural drainage.
Before requesting sidewalk drainage installation, property owners should consider the existing landscape and drainage patterns on their property. Understanding the flow of water, the condition of current walkways, and any specific problem areas can help determine the most suitable drainage solution. It is also useful to know the scope of the project, including the length and width of the sidewalk sections involved, to ensure the new drainage system is properly designed to handle expected water flow and protect the property’s integrity.

Sidewalk Drainage Installation Questions
What is sidewalk drainage installation? It involves creating drainage systems alongside sidewalks to direct water away from walkways and prevent pooling or flooding.
Why is proper drainage important for sidewalks? Effective drainage helps maintain sidewalk safety, reduces erosion, and protects the property foundation from water damage.
What types of drainage solutions are available? Common options include trench drains, catch basins, and sloped grading to ensure water flows away from the sidewalk area.
How does sidewalk drainage installation benefit property owners? It minimizes water-related issues, enhances safety, and preserves the integrity of the sidewalk and surrounding landscape.
